
Entendendo o MCP (Model Context Protocol) no Next.js 16
MCP (Modelo de Protocolo de Contexto) é a resposta do Next.js 16 para um dos problemas mais difíceis no desenvolvimento de IA: fornecer aos agentes de IA um contexto preciso a nível de projeto sem sobrecarregá-los.
O Problema que o MCP Resolve
Agentes de codificação de IA são poderosos, mas cegos ao contexto. Sem conhecimento específico do projeto, eles fazem suposições, geram código que não se encaixa na sua arquitetura ou alucinam APIs que não existem.
Como o MCP Funciona
O MCP fornece uma maneira padronizada de expor o contexto do seu projeto—estrutura de arquivos, convenções, dependências e documentação—para agentes de IA. Em vez de despejar tudo em um prompt massivo, o MCP permite a divulgação progressiva de contexto: o agente solicita apenas o que precisa, quando precisa.
O Padrão AGENTS.md
# AGENTS.md
## Stack Tecnológico
- Next.js 16 com App Router
- Modo estrito do TypeScript
- Tailwind CSS 4
## Convenções
- Ações do Servidor em src/actions/
- Consultas ao banco de dados apenas em Componentes do Servidor
- Componentes do cliente marcados com 'use client'
Esse arquivo de contexto estruturado, combinado com o MCP, transforma um agente de IA genérico em um que entende seu projeto intimamente.
Por Que Isso Importa
MCP + AGENTS.md representa uma mudança de paradigma: de "IA como uma ferramenta que você solicita" para "IA como um colega que entende sua base de código." Para equipes que constroem aplicações complexas em Next.js, essa é a diferença entre uma IA que ajuda e uma IA que realmente entrega.
Leia o guia completo com o passo a passo de configuração do MCP e padrões do mundo real em JayApp.
Publicado originalmente em https://jayapp.cn/en/blog/understanding-mcp-nextjs-16
O MCP permite que empresas brasileiras que utilizam Next.js 16 integrem agentes de IA de forma mais eficaz, melhorando a qualidade do código gerado. Isso pode resultar em economias de tempo e recursos, além de aumentar a produtividade das equipes de desenvolvimento.

